Our Dry Cutting Process with HSS or Carbide.
- Cut at up to 1000 sfm with carbide, or 3-5 times the speed of conventional TiN-coated HSS hobs.
- Reduce the number of machines, capital equipment and labor required.
- Increase tool life up to 5 times that of a conventional HSS hob.
- Reduce cost of resharpening, inventory and tool change.
- Lower tool cost of HSS with A1Nite™ coatings than Carbide.
- Potential to completely eliminate coolant, including maintenance and disposal costs.
Ask yourself...
- Are your machines capable of delivering the high rigidity and spindle speeds required to fully benefit from POWER CUTTING?
- Can they be equipped for running dry?
- How significant is the cost impact of cutting dry on your corporation
- Are you primarily concerned about reducing tooling cost or the overall cost of producing your workpiece.
- These and many other considerations will ultimately decide whether Dry Cutting (with HSS or Carbide) or Conventional cutting wet is right for your operation.
